About the LSI of the Year Award

Established in 1994 to promote market development and technology in the semiconductor industry, the LSI of the Year awards acknowledge the most remarkable LSI products and technology in the Device category, and the best design environment/development tools in the Design Environment/Development Tool category. The awards program is sponsored by Semiconductor Industry News and Reed Exhibitions Japan, Ltd. The selection committee comprises PhDs from leading Japanese universities.
